I decided to use Coco Chalk Paint by Annie Sloan for the base and AS Pure White for the drawer fronts.  I sprayed the hardware in a shiny black spray paint and lined the inside of the drawers with sheet music.  I shined it up using a clear wax and went heavy on the dark wax, I just let it soak into the grooves where if fell naturally and then really buffed it up.  I could tell this table had good bones and now with the new look, I think this table would look great in a foyer, a bedroom or sharing space in a room with a shiny black baby grand piano.  This table is currently for sale at Definitely Better After on Etsy.
